About

Praful Gupta is a scholar working on Computer Vision and Pattern Recognition, Media Technology and Biomedical Engineering. According to data from OpenAlex, Praful Gupta has authored 15 papers receiving a total of 469 indexed citations (citations by other indexed papers that have themselves been cited), including 11 papers in Computer Vision and Pattern Recognition, 6 papers in Media Technology and 3 papers in Biomedical Engineering. Recurrent topics in Praful Gupta's work include Image and Video Quality Assessment (8 papers), Image and Signal Denoising Methods (6 papers) and Advanced Image Fusion Techniques (5 papers). Praful Gupta is often cited by papers focused on Image and Video Quality Assessment (8 papers), Image and Signal Denoising Methods (6 papers) and Advanced Image Fusion Techniques (5 papers). Praful Gupta collaborates with scholars based in United States, India and Israel. Praful Gupta's co-authors include Alan C. Bovik, Christos G. Bampis, Deepti Ghadiyaram, Zhenqiang Ying, Dhruv Mahajan, Rajiv Soundararajan, Nicholas G. Paulter, Zhan Ma, Qiu Shen and Xun Cao and has published in prestigious journals such as IEEE Transactions on Image Processing, IEEE Signal Processing Letters and Value in Health.
